Output 3b5c41b3ce880e0b94f4dca76d611531bd6bce5ed1be8136ca1ce1de8fa9dc2e:1

value
22506069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d50915402bc558422e946f15e93f6be0c5f887 OP_EQUAL
address
3NpqDpayovZ4Y3cLRDz4AH5RZZsUUtUK6B
transaction
3b5c41b3ce880e0b94f4dca76d611531bd6bce5ed1be8136ca1ce1de8fa9dc2e
confirmations
291045
spent
true